Opposite of Auto_Open
What is the opposite of Auto_Open ie a macro that runs as
a workbook closes.? Many Thanks Paul Moles |

Opposite of Auto_Open
Paul, here it is
Private Sub Workbook_BeforeClose(Cancel As Boolean) 'your code here End Sub -- Paul B Always backup your data before trying something new Using Excel 2000 & 97 Please post any response to the newsgroups so others can benefit from it ** remove news from my email address to reply by email ** "Paul Moles" wrote in message ...
